Thursday, October 7, 2010

Karen Moss: The Commuter

August 4th - 30th

The Commuter, an installation by Boston-based artist Karen Moss exhibits her recognizable hybrid characters cavorting through imaginary landscapes. In this site-specific work, Moss' imagery sets up a comparison of the urban and the bucolic. Both scenes merge retro aesthetics with the characteristics of contemporary street art to depict the experience of popular culture in both metropolitan and rural environments.

No comments:

Post a Comment